When lights flicker, sockets stop working or a breaker keeps tripping, the real issue may be hidden inside the circuit. Professional fault finding helps identify whether the problem is a damaged cable, overloaded circuit, water ingress, faulty accessory, appliance issue or ageing consumer unit. This is safer than replacing random parts and hoping the fault disappears.
Older fuse boards may not provide the same level of protection as a modern consumer unit with RCD, RCBO and SPD options. The consumer unit is the control centre of the electrical installation — if it is outdated, overloaded or failing an EICR, replacement may improve safety and support future upgrades such as new circuits, kitchen work, garden power or EV charging.

An Electrical Installation Condition Report checks the safety and condition of fixed wiring, consumer units, circuits and accessories. It identifies issues such as overloaded circuits, damaged equipment, poor earthing, lack of suitable protection, signs of overheating and defects that may need remedial work.
For landlords, rental properties need electrical safety checks at required intervals, and tenants should receive proof that the installation has been inspected and tested. If the EICR is unsatisfactory, RE Electrical can discuss remedial work so the property can move back toward compliance.

Do not keep resetting the breaker repeatedly. Unplug recent appliances if safe, avoid using the affected circuit and call a qualified electrician. Repeated tripping can point to a circuit fault, appliance issue, moisture problem, damaged cable or consumer unit issue.
